Oreocarya spiculifera
1906Summary
Oreocarya spiculifera, also known as Snake River Cryptantha, is a perennial plant species in the Boraginaceae family. It is native to modern day California, Idaho, Utah, Alaska, Wyoming, and 4 other locations.
